Physical Education

6th-8th
The Physical Education course helps the student to develop personal fitness and improve interpersonal skills for everyday living.  Students will have the opportunity to increase endurance, flexibility, strength, speed and agility.  Through participation in team and individual sports, students will gain an awareness of the importance of teamwork and working toward their best performance.  Students will be given the opportunity to build skills that will allow them to succeed in athletics and in everyday life.

 

HEALTH / PHYSICAL EDUCATION
Prerequisite: None
Eligibility: 9

The Health component is the study of the care and development of the human body.  Students study the benefits of being fit and maintaining a good self-image.  Students also learn and implement strategies for healthy and Godly living.  In the Physical Education component, students apply basic skills and techniques of team, individual and dual sports.  Skills taught are beginning and intermediate softball/baseball, soccer, basketball and volleyball.  Students will learn and apply basic cardiovascular conditioning principles through participation in a structured walking program.  All sports address Christian perspectives through competition.

 

WEIGHT TRAINING
Prerequisite: Health / Physical Education
Eligibility: 10, 11, 12

The Advanced Physical Education course is designed to give students the opportunity to learn weight training concepts and techniques used for obtaining optimal physical fitness.  Students benefit from comprehensive weight training and cardio-respiratory endurance activities. Students will learn the basic fundamentals of weight training, strength training, aerobic training and overall fitness training.  CPR and First Aid will also be incorporated in the school year.  Community service will also be preformed on game days for athletic events that are held on campus.
